Male age 40, cyst in the front of the mandible, range of root #31(24) and #32(23). There was pain, swelling and active buccal fistula. Enucleation of the cyst and resection with retrograde and filling (MTA) of roots #31(24) and #32(23). Augmentation was done with Bond Apatite®. The fistula disappeared spontaneously in two weeks. The patient’s pain and discomfort disappeared completely with no clinical or pathological symptoms.
